Flutter 三方库 bones_ui 的鸿蒙化适配指南
Flutter 三方库 bones_ui 在 OpenHarmony 上的适配方案。内容涵盖组件化原理、核心优势及适配步骤,包括 DPI 设置、屏幕缩放处理。详细解析了 UIComponent 等核心 API 的使用,并通过响应式侧边栏、动态表单等场景展示实际应用。文章还探讨了多终端自适应挑战及平台差异化处理,提供了结合鸿蒙原生主题的实战代码示例,旨在帮助开发者利用 bones_ui 加速鸿蒙跨平台应用的 UI 开发效率。
Flutter 三方库 bones_ui 在 OpenHarmony 上的适配方案。内容涵盖组件化原理、核心优势及适配步骤,包括 DPI 设置、屏幕缩放处理。详细解析了 UIComponent 等核心 API 的使用,并通过响应式侧边栏、动态表单等场景展示实际应用。文章还探讨了多终端自适应挑战及平台差异化处理,提供了结合鸿蒙原生主题的实战代码示例,旨在帮助开发者利用 bones_ui 加速鸿蒙跨平台应用的 UI 开发效率。

如何在 OpenHarmony 环境下适配 Flutter 三方库 discord_interactions。主要内容包括核心原理解析、安全配置建议(如使用 HUKS 存储密钥)、性能优化方案(如使用 Isolate 处理加密验证)以及网络监听注意事项。文中提供了完整的签名验证代码示例和服务器框架搭建演示,帮助开发者构建 Discord 机器人交互能力。

对 Intel 芯片 Mac 用户因架构迁移导致主流安卓模拟器不可用的痛点,推荐 Genymotion 作为解决方案。文章详细介绍了如何配合 VirtualBox 底层引擎,在 macOS Intel 环境下安装并配置 Genymotion 安卓虚拟机。内容涵盖环境准备、软件安装流程、账号登录、设备创建及启动方法,并提供了性能优化、共享文件夹设置及 ADB 调试等实用技巧,帮助开发者在旧款 Mac 上完成安卓应用测试工作。
前端国际化的实现方案,重点讲解了使用 i18next 库处理多语言翻译、复数形式、日期时间格式、货币格式及 RTL 布局的方法。通过对比硬编码和简单替换的错误做法,强调了分离翻译文件、动态加载及使用命名空间的最佳实践。旨在帮助开发者构建支持全球用户的应用,提升用户体验与市场竞争力,同时避免过度复杂化带来的维护成本。

Node.js 采用每 6 个月发布一个新主版本的节奏,偶数版本进入长期支持(LTS),奇数版本为开发版。LTS 版本通常支持 30 个月,分为 Active LTS 和 Maintenance LTS 阶段。内容涵盖从 v0.10 到 v23 的版本发布时间、生命周期状态及推荐使用情况。当前生产环境推荐使用 v18 或 v20 LTS 版本,避免使用已结束支持的旧版本或非 LTS 开发版本。官方提供了详细的版本生命周期查询地址及历史版…

如何使用 GitHub Pages 搭建个人主页。步骤包括 Fork 模板仓库、修改本地配置文件和页面内容、启用 GitHub Pages 服务以及提交更新。适用于学术展示或求职简历制作。

在 OpenHarmony 开发中使用 Flutter 的 web_scraper 库进行网页抓取的技术方案。通过 CSS 选择器解析 HTML DOM,实现无需后端 API 的数据聚合。内容涵盖基础原理、权限配置、API 使用及针对鸿蒙系统的网络安全性与内存性能适配建议,帮助开发者构建高效的信息采集底座。
由于 VS Code 升级对旧机器 SSH 支持问题,导致版本被锁定。若遇到 Copilot 模型不可用,可尝试以下步骤: 前往 GitHub 设置页面 启用模型。 卸载并重新安装 Copilot 插件。 进入设置,更新 VS Code 至最新版本。 !设置界面 经排查,插件版本差异较大,根本原因是 VS Code 版本过低,需升级以支持新模型。
档提供了 Web 创建与设计的全面指南,涵盖从需求分析、信息架构、原型设计到视觉设计、前后端开发及部署维护的全流程。内容包括 UI/UX 设计核心原则,HTML/CSS/JavaScript 等前端基础代码示例,以及 Node.js、Python、Java 等后端技术方案。此外还整理了常用工具推荐、不同网站类型的技术选型建议、最佳实践规范以及从零到进阶的学习路径,旨在帮助开发者建立完整的 Web 开发知识体系。

利用腾讯云 HAI 部署 DeepSeek-R1 模型并生成响应式个人网页代码。通过控制台体验预装环境,使用 ChatbotUI 或 JupyterLab 调用模型。输入提示词获取包含简介、技能、项目及联系方式的 HTML 完整代码,支持移动端适配及现代简约风格。该方法降低技术门槛,实现低成本快速建站。

GLM-5 由智谱于 2 月 12 日发布,参数规模跃升至 744B,预训练数据增至 28.5T tokens。引入 DeepSeek Sparse Attention 及异步强化学习基础设施 slime,提升训练效率。在 Vending Bench 2 测试中,其长期规划能力居开源模型首位,接近闭源模型水平。定位转向复杂系统工程与长周期 Agent 任务,支持文件生成及跨设备操作。前端细节逼真,可模拟手机 OS 运行应用。兼容 Ope…

针对 GitHub 官方不支持直接下载单个文件夹的问题,四种无需安装软件的在线工具解决方案(DownGit、Download Directory、GitDown、Minhas Kamal DownGit)。通过复制目标文件夹链接并粘贴至工具网站,即可快速生成 ZIP 包。文章对比了各工具的速度与稳定性,提供了私有仓库下载方法及常见问题解答,帮助用户高效获取特定项目资源。

从零开发 VS Code 插件的过程,重点实现了一个定时自动提交和推送 Git 代码的功能。内容包括环境搭建、项目初始化、插件配置、打包安装及核心代码实现。通过注册命令和定时器,插件可在检测到代码变更时自动执行 git add、commit 和 push 操作,有效提升开发效率。
介绍 Web3 核心概念及演进历史,讲解区块链工作原理与账户体系安全规范。详细演示了 MetaMask 钱包安装、测试网络(Sepolia/Humanity)配置、测试币获取及转账操作,并指导使用区块浏览器查询交易记录,帮助开发者快速搭建 Web3 开发环境。

如何在 VS Code 中使用 GitHub Copilot 配合 Figma MCP 插件,将 Figma 设计稿还原为微信小程序前端代码。主要步骤包括通过 AI 配置 MCP 服务、获取并替换 Figma API 密钥,以及在 Agent 模式下输入设计图链接生成组件代码。最终实现了高还原度的 UI 组件开发,并包含代码优化建议。

OpenClaw ACP 协议是连接 IDE 与 AI Agent 的通信标准,旨在消除开发者在编辑器与对话窗口间切换的痛点。 ACP 架构、Bridge 与 Client 模式、核心消息流及 VS Code/Zed 配置实战。内容包括多 Agent 路由、Workspace 感知、安全审批流及常见调试技巧,帮助开发者在 IDE 内直接驱动 AI 完成代码编写、重构与执行任务,实现类似 LSP 的无缝集成体验。

演示如何使用 GitHub Copilot 配合 Figma MCP 插件,在 VSCode 中将 Figma 设计稿还原为微信小程序前端代码。主要步骤包括:通过 AI 助手配置 MCP 服务,获取并替换 Figma API 密钥,在 Agent 模式下发送设计图链接及指令生成组件代码,并通过多轮交互优化 UI 细节。最终生成的代码 DOM 结构合理,还原度高,可显著提升开发效率。
介绍如何在 Flutter 鸿蒙应用中集成 vertex_ai 三方库以接入 Google Vertex AI 服务。内容涵盖环境配置、核心 API 调用(生成式对话、文本嵌入、向量匹配引擎)、鉴权安全方案及典型应用场景如语义搜索和端云联动 RAG。旨在帮助开发者利用云端算力增强鸿蒙应用的智能化能力,同时注意网络延迟与凭证存储的安全实践。

介绍使用 Python 和 Playwright 进行 Web 浏览器自动化的最佳实践。对比了 Selenium 等工具,阐述了 Playwright 在自动等待、网络拦截及多浏览器支持上的优势。内容涵盖异步并发编程、Trace 调试器使用、结合 AI 视觉模型实现脚本自愈功能、反爬伪装技巧以及高性能集群部署方案。旨在帮助开发者构建稳定、智能的自动化测试或爬虫系统。
探讨了前端缓存策略的重要性及实现方法。通过对比滥用 localStorage 的错误案例与构建完整缓存管理系统的正确实践,阐述了性能提升、用户体验优化及带宽节省的价值。内容涵盖 localStorage、sessionStorage、IndexedDB 及 Service Worker 的适用场景,强调设置过期时间、统一命名规范及错误处理机制。最终目标是建立合理的缓存策略以提升网站加载速度和可靠性。